- Adds `NodeIteratorWithPrefix()` method to support iterating only nodes
within a specific key prefix
- Adds `NodeIteratorWithRange()` method to support iterating only nodes
within a specific key range
Current `NodeIterator` always traverses the entire remaining trie from a
start position. For non-ethereum applications using the trie implementation,
there's no way to limit iteration to just a subtree with a specific prefix.
**Usage:**
```go
// Only iterate nodes with prefix "key1"
iter, err := trie.NodeIteratorWithPrefix([]byte("key1"))
```

This improves the latency of lookups in small networks and test setups. When the local node table runs empty, the lookupIterator will trigger refresh to try and fill the table again.
The behaviour of lookup in case of an empty table is changed:
- Previously, lookup waited fixed 1 second before trying to continue the lookup
- Now, lookup on an empty table returns immediately, and a better wait implementation is part of the LookupIterator. It reinitialises the table, and continues the interator as soon as a node becomes available.
This PR adds a new RPC call, which re-executes a block with stateless
mode activated, so that the witness data are collected and returned.
They are `debug_executionWitnessByHash` which takes in a block hash
and `debug_executionWitness` which takes in a block number.

This change ensures TransitionState.Copy preserves BaseRoot. During a
Verkle transition, ts.BaseRoot is required to construct the overlay MPT
when ts.InTransition() is true. Previously, copies dropped BaseRoot,
risking an invalid zero-hash base trie and inconsistent behavior.

Ensure Database.namespace is initialized in pebble.New(...). Without
this, the write-stall metrics registered in onWriteStallBegin/End are
emitted without the intended namespace prefix, while other Pebble
metrics use the provided constructor parameter. This aligns stall
metrics with the rest of the Pebble metric set and fixes inconsistent
metric naming.

Refresh is doing some lookups and thus it could block for some time. We
do not want the initializer of an iterator to block. If there is
something blocking, it should happen when calling Next.
Here, next will start a lookup, which will wait if needed (no nodes),
making sure the iterator's Next is not creating a busy loop.
